Italy: Cibus Tec 2026 Expands

Cibus Tec will return to Fiere di Parma from 27–30 October 2026 with significant growth in exhibitor numbers, exhibition space and international participation, reinforcing its position as one of the key global platforms for food and beverage processing and packaging technologies.

Less than nine months before opening, the event is already reporting a 20% increase in exhibitors and a 30% expansion in exhibition area compared with the same period before the 2023 edition. The international component is growing particularly strongly, with foreign exhibitors up by 48% and exhibition space dedicated to international companies increasing by 38%.

Building on the 2023 edition, which attracted more than 1,200 exhibitors from 30 countries and around 40,000 visitors from over 120 nations, organizers expect even higher attendance in 2026. The Top Buyers Program, organized with Agenzia ICE and supported by the Emilia-Romagna Region, will again target key markets and supply chains to strengthen international business opportunities.

New thematic areas will debut in 2026, including “Bakery? Yes, we tec!” and “Beverage? Yes, we tec!”, dedicated to innovative technologies across bakery and beverage production chains, from processing and automation to packaging and end-of-line solutions. Confirmed participants include companies such as GEA Group, Handtmann, Rheon, Krones, SIG, Sipa and Tetra Pak.

Alongside vertical sectors, Cibus Tec 2026 will showcase cross-industry technologies such as automation and robotics, digitalisation, traceability, energy efficiency, hygiene and food safety, packaging innovation and sustainable solutions across multiple food supply chains.

The event will also host World Pasta Day on 27–28 October, promoted by Unione Italiana Food and the International Pasta Organization, highlighting trends in consumer behaviour, sustainability and production efficiency.

In parallel, the second edition of Labotec will take place alongside Cibus Tec, focusing on laboratory, research and analysis technologies for manufacturing industries.

Cibus Tec is organised by Koeln Parma Exhibitions, a joint venture between Koelnmesse and Fiere di Parma. Entry to both fairs will be free of charge for professionals in 2026, aiming to broaden participation and increase knowledge exchange across the food technology sector.
